Activists of India’s Communist Party of India (Marxist) take part in a protest against the US government and President Donald Trump, in Hyderabad, Telangana, India on Sunday. Inset, police detain an activist from India's Congress party as they take part in a protest against the same issue, in Chandigarh on the same day. India's foreign minister threatened a "strong crackdown" on illegal migration on February 6, a day after a US military airplane flew back 104 migrants as part of President Donald Trump's overhaul of immigration.-AFP PHOTO
